Your skin needs to rest for about 15 … WebOct 6, 2024 · Since the human eye isn’t a thermometer, skin undertones are often described in terms of other colors: Cool undertones might have hints of red or blue. Warm undertones might have hints of yellow or orange. Neutral undertones might have a mix of cool and warm hues, or lack both.

WebMar 3, 2024 · Another way to figure out your undertones is by gathering your gold and silver-toned jewelry pieces and thinking about how each looks against your skin. If you think you look best in gold accessories, you may have a warm undertone. If you find you prefer silver, your undertones are likely cool. If you think both gold and silver look good on you ...

WebOct 18, 2024 · Skin pigmentation refers to the color of your skin. The amount and type of melanin, a pigment made by specialized skin cells known as melanocytes, is what dictates it.
